Helix 3 And Php8 - Question | JoomShaper
Black Friday sale is live with flat 50% OFF. Sale ends soon! Grab your deal now!

Helix 3 And Php8

SS

Saint Maur International School

Template 2 years ago

It seems that there are still compatibility issues here. When is it going to be fixed?

0
6 Answers
Paul Frankowski
Paul Frankowski
Accepted Answer
Senior Staff 2 years ago #123998

Hi,

  1. What PHP 8 version exacly ? PHP 8.0, 8.1 or 8.2.
  2. What errors you see after switching to PHP 8?
  3. I think you should concern Helix3 > Helix Ultimate migration in next weeks or months, we cannot support old templates for ages.
0
SS
Saint Maur International School
Accepted Answer
2 years ago #124028

Hi Paul

1.&2. I tried all and three and the following error displays:

htmlspecialchars(): Argument #1 ($string) must be of type string, stdClass given

  1. Point taken, but for now, you advertize on your website that it is PHP 8 compliant. Your support seems to have received other reports regarding this issue.

Thanks

0
Paul Frankowski
Paul Frankowski
Accepted Answer
Senior Staff 2 years ago #124035

Switch to PHP 8.x and set this

error_reporting_debug.jpg

then preview site again, you should see more details about source of error.

It can be plugin or module as well, very popular issue.

Helix3 should work on PHP 8.0.x

0
Paul Frankowski
Paul Frankowski
Accepted Answer
Senior Staff 2 years ago #124070

Check if you have those folders:

  • templates/shaper_helix3/html/com_sppagebuilder/page/
  • templates/shaper_helix3/sppagebuilder/addons/

if YES, delete it , it'll help.

Check also above STEP with showing errors!

0
SS
Saint Maur International School
Accepted Answer
2 years ago #126178

Thanks. Inactivating the call to action addon in SP Page builder seems to return the page back to normal. Is there an alternative available in SP Builder that supports PHP8 and above?

0
Paul Frankowski
Paul Frankowski
Accepted Answer
Senior Staff 2 years ago #126189

Call to Action -- > Feature addon (it has the same features, settings)

CTA - can be removed, deleted.

0